Ethiopian Catholic Church Social and Development Commission Branch Office of Meki (ECC-SDCBOM) is a faith based Non-Governmental Organization engaged in Social Development activities in the Vicariate of Meki. As a consortium partner, ECC-SDCBOM has planned to implement a five-year program entitled Realizing Aspirations of Youth in Ethiopia Through Employment (RAYEE II) funded by Master Card Foundation and lead by SNV in selected Woredas of Arsi, West Arsi, East Showa Zones of Oromia Region and in selected woredas of Silte, Alaba and East Gurage Zones Mareko Liyu woreda of Central Ethiopia Region. ECC-SDCBOM would like to recruit personnel on the following key positions for RAYEE II.

Position Summary: The Senior MEAL Officer is responsible for leading planning, monitoring, evaluation, and learning (MEAL) activities at the program level, working closely with program technical teams. It ensures that annual and quarterly plans are effectively developed and tracked, program performance is routinely monitored against targets, and quality data is collected, validated, and reported. The role maintains digital data system, supports timely and accurate reporting, and promotes the use of data for learning and adaptive management through regular reviews and knowledge sharing, and supports documentation of best practices and lessons learned. It also builds the capacity of data clerks and technical teams on MEAL tools.

Main Duties and Responsibilities: 

  • Planning, monitoring and evaluation: Lead the development and consolidation of annual, quarterly, and monthly Program work plans in alignment with program targets and national plans. Monitor implementation progress against planned activities and outputs, identify challenges, and support technical teams in making timely adjustments.

  • Data management, reporting and documentation: Oversee routine data collection and ensure timely data entry, validation, and secure storage in the digital database, Prepare and submit high-quality cluster-level performance reports (monthly, quarterly, annually)

  • Quality assurance & accountability: Apply quality assurance tools and checklists to monitor adherence to program standards and technical guidelines and Support the effective use of accountability mechanisms.

  • Capacity building & technical support: Build the capacity of data clerks and technical teams on planning processes, monitoring tools, data quality standards, digital data systems, and the use of data for decision-making.

Job Requirements

Required Qualification and Work Experience

  • MSc/MA/BA/BSc Degree in Economics, Agricultural Economics Business Management, Business Administration, Monitoring and Evaluation and related fields 

  • At least, 8 years’ relevant experience for MSc/MA or 10 years for BA/ BSc in tracking value chains and youth employment project.

Required Skill and Competencies:

  • Solid understanding of project cycle management and MEAL frameworks

  • Strong background in both qualitative and quantitative data collection and analysis

  • Proven ability to manage accountability mechanisms and large datasets

  • Team leadership, resource management, and working under pressure

  • Proficiency in data analysis tools such as SPSS, STATA, and Power BI

  • Mobile data collection platforms like KoboToolbox ,  ODK and Survey CTO

  • Proven experience in integrating gender considerations and applying conflict sensitivity within MEAL systems to ensure responsive, inclusive, and context-sensitive program monitoring and evaluation.

Additional Requirements

  • Willingness to travel frequently to project implementation areas

  • Strong commitment to field-based work, with energy and resilience to match

  • Effective communication skills in both English and local language
